Emulation der Wunder von CSS3-Effekten in älteren IE-Browsern
Während CSS3 eine Fülle stilvoller Effekte in das Webdesign bringt, bieten ältere Browser wie das Internet eine Fülle stilvoller Effekte Explorer 7 und 8 unterstützen diese modernen Verbesserungen nicht. Aber keine Angst, denn es gibt JavaScript-Lösungen, die diese Lücke schließen können und es Ihnen ermöglichen, den Charme von CSS3 in Ihre IE-fähigen Kreationen zu integrieren.
Das Ganze abrunden: Abgerundete Ecken annähern
Um abgerundete Ecken zu simulieren, kann JavaScript dynamisch eine mehrschichtige DOM-Struktur erstellen. Bei dieser Technik wird eine Reihe überlappender Divs erstellt, von denen jedes seine eigene einzigartige Einstellung für den Randradius hat. Durch die sorgfältige Positionierung dieser Divs können Sie die glatten Kurven des CSS3-Rahmenradius effektiv nachahmen.
Werfen Sie einen Schatten darüber: Box-Schatten emulieren
Box-Schatten erstellen in IE7/8 erfordert einen ähnlichen Ansatz. Anstatt Divs zu manipulieren, kann JavaScript Bilder erzeugen, die dem Box-Shadow-Effekt ähneln. Diese Bilder werden dann strategisch um den Inhaltsbereich herum positioniert und erzeugen so die Illusion von Tiefe und Dimension.
Ein Leuchtfeuer der Hoffnung: Entdecken Sie eine umfassende Ressource
Für einen tiefen Einblick Wenn Sie mehr über diese Emulationstechniken erfahren möchten, empfehlen wir Ihnen dringend, den ausführlichen Artikel unter http://www.smashingmagazine.com/2010/04/28/css3-solutions-for-internet-explorer/ zu lesen. Es befasst sich sowohl mit abgerundeten Ecken als auch mit Kastenschatten und bietet ausführliche Erklärungen und Codebeispiele.
Umarmen Sie die Vergangenheit, verbessern Sie die Gegenwart
Durch die Nutzung dieser JavaScript-Lösungen können Sie dies tun Bringen Sie den ästhetischen Reiz von CSS3 in Ihre IE-kompatiblen Webanwendungen. Ob es sich um die subtile Eleganz abgerundeter Ecken oder das dramatische Flair von Kastenschatten handelt, diese Techniken können Ihnen helfen, visuell ansprechende Erlebnisse für alle Benutzer zu schaffen, unabhängig von der Browserwahl.
Das obige ist der detaillierte Inhalt vonWie können Sie CSS3-Effekte in alten IE-Browsern nachahmen?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Die Auswahl von Flexbox oder Grid hängt von den Layoutanforderungen ab: 1) Flexbox ist für eindimensionale Layouts wie die Navigationsleiste geeignet. 2) Das Gitter eignet sich für zweidimensionale Layouts wie Zeitschriftenlayouts. Die beiden können im Projekt verwendet werden, um den Layout -Effekt zu verbessern.

Der beste Weg, um CSS -Dateien einzubeziehen, besteht darin, Tags zu verwenden, um externe CSS -Dateien in den HTML -Teil einzuführen. 1. Verwenden Sie Tags, um externe CSS -Dateien einzuführen, wie z. 2. Für kleine Anpassungen können Inline -CSS verwendet werden, sollten jedoch mit Vorsicht verwendet werden. 3. Große Projekte können CSS -Präprozessoren wie SASS oder weniger verwenden, um andere CSS -Dateien über @import zu importieren. 4. Für die Leistung sollten CSS -Dateien zusammengeführt und CDN verwendet und mit Tools wie CSSNano komprimiert werden.

Ja, youShouldlearnbothflexBoxandgrid.1) FlexBoxiSidealfore-dimensional, flexibelayoutslikenAvigationMenus.2) GridexcelStwo-dimensional, komplexDesignsuchasmagazinelayouts.3) Kombininierungs-Botenhances-Flexible-und-und -Anteilungskraft, und -forsfossivität,

Wie sieht es aus, Ihren eigenen Code neu zu gestalten? John Rhea nimmt eine alte CSS -Animation auseinander, die er geschrieben hat, und geht durch den Denkprozess der Optimierung.

CsSanimationsarenotinherenthardbutRequirePractICEANDUnDing-fordertofcsPropertiesandTimingfunktionen.1) StartwithsimpleanimationslikescalingabuttononoversKeyFrames.2) useaSingFunctionslikecubic-BezierForteffects, SuchasabouNects, SuchasabouNects,, zu

@KeyFramesispopulardUeToitSverSatility und PowerIncreatingsmoothcsSanimations.KectrickSinclude: 1) DefiningsmoothTransitionSbetTates, 2) AnimatingMultipleProperTiesimultan, 3) mit VendorprefixesforBrowserCompatible, 4) Kombinieren, 4) Kombinieren, 4) Kombinieren, 4) Kombinieren, 4) Kombinieren

CSSCOUSTERSSARUSTOMANAGEAUTOMATICNUMBERINGINWEBDEsigns.1) Sie konzipieren SieForsofcontents, ListItems und CustomNumbering.2) AdvanceduSesincnednumberingSystem.3) CHEFORDIGESINCLUDSERCOMPATIBILIBLEISE.4) CreativeuSinvolvecustInance

Die Verwendung von Scroll -Schatten, insbesondere für mobile Geräte, ist ein subtiles Stück UX, das Chris zuvor abgedeckt hat. Geoff deckte einen neueren Ansatz ab, der die Immobilie der Animationszeit verwendet. Hier ist ein anderer Weg.


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

Video Face Swap
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heißer Artikel

Heiße Werkzeuge

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ver Mac
Visuelle Webentwicklungstools

MantisBT
Mantis ist ein einfach zu implementierendes webbasiertes Tool zur Fehlerverfolgung, das die Fehlerverfolgung von Produkten unterstützen soll. Es erfordert PHP, MySQL und einen Webserver. Schauen Sie sich unsere Demo- und Hosting-Services an.

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

SublimeText3 Englische Version
Empfohlen: Win-Version, unterstützt Code-Eingabeaufforderungen!
